Legal 500 Recognizes 15 Robinson Bradshaw Attorneys in North Carolina Elite City Rankings

Legal 500 recognized 15 Robinson Bradshaw attorneys in its 2026 North Carolina Elite City rankings. The list highlights leading attorneys at regional powerhouse firms who are handling work at the highest levels of the legal market.

The following Robinson Bradshaw attorneys were recognized on the 2026 North Carolina Elite City list:

  • Nick Allmon – Corporate and M&A
  • Adam A. Berkland – Corporate and M&A
  • James R. Cass – Finance and Restructuring
  • Richard C. Dunn – Intellectual Property
  • Robert W. Fuller – Commercial Disputes
  • Robert E. Harrington – Commercial Disputes
  • Jeffrey C. Hart – Finance and Restructuring
  • Christopher W. Loeb – Real Estate
  • Will Packard – Real Estate
  • Ty Shaffer – Real Estate
  • Gregory L. Skidmore – Commercial Disputes
  • Elizabeth A. Tedford – Corporate and M&A
  • Brent A. Torstrick – Real Estate
  • John R. Wester – Commercial Disputes
  • David C. Wright III – Commercial Disputes

Rankings are based on extensive research that includes feedback from clients, interviews with leading lawyers and analysis of firm submissions.
